India’s Growing Tourism Industry
India’s tourism industry has been growing steadily over the years, with a significant increase in international tourist arrivals. The country’s rich cultural heritage, diverse landscapes, and vibrant cities have made it an attractive destination for travelers from around the world.

Indian Government’s Focus on Tourism
The Indian government has placed a strong emphasis on tourism as a key sector for economic growth. The Ministry of Tourism has launched several initiatives to promote tourism, including the development of new tourist destinations and the improvement of existing infrastructure. • The government has also launched a new tourism policy, which aims to increase tourism revenue by 10% annually. • The policy also includes measures to improve the quality of tourist services, including the provision of better amenities and services.

Understanding the Impact of Tourism on India
Tourism is a vital sector in India’s economy, with the country attracting millions of visitors each year. The tourism industry in India is diverse, encompassing various types of travel, including cultural, adventure, and business tourism. Cultural and Heritage Tourism
Cultural and heritage tourism is a significant segment of India’s tourism industry. The country is home to a rich cultural heritage, with numerous historical monuments, temples, and festivals. The government has implemented various initiatives to promote cultural tourism, such as the Heritage City Development and Augmentation Yojana (HCDDAY) scheme.
